The wife and mistress of a loathed man conspire to execute a perfect plan that makes it appear he accidentally drowned in a swimming pool — and then the body disappears.

Zordyceps:
You raise a good point.? I would have worded the logline differently if the murder were the heart, the story hook of the French film.
But the murder isn't really the main conflict.? In the film, the main conflict that dominates the 2nd half of the film is what the two women do AFTER the body disappears (and the disappearance is the story hook). How the mistress, in particular, tries to figure out what happened without betraying what they did.
